Keyword research

Keyword research is a fundamental aspect of search engine optimization (SEO), and ranking APIs play a crucial role in helping businesses identify the right keywords to target. By providing data on search volume and competition, ranking APIs empower businesses to make informed decisions about which keywords to prioritize in their content and SEO efforts.

One of the key challenges in keyword research is identifying keywords that have both high search volume and low competition. This is where ranking APIs can be particularly valuable. By analyzing the search volume and competition for different keywords, businesses can identify keywords that are likely to generate significant traffic but are not overly competitive. This allows businesses to focus their efforts on keywords that are more likely to yield results.

For example, a business selling hiking boots might use a ranking API to identify keywords related to hiking boots. The API might reveal that the keyword "hiking boots" has a high search volume but also a lot of competition. However, the API might also reveal that the keyword "best hiking boots for women" has a lower search volume but also less competition. In this case, the business might decide to target the keyword "best hiking boots for women" because it is less competitive and still has a significant search volume.

By leveraging the insights provided by ranking APIs, businesses can improve the effectiveness of their keyword research and identify keywords that are more likely to drive traffic to their website. This can lead to improved ranking, increased visibility, and ultimately more customers.

API integration

API (Application Programming Interface) integration is a vital aspect of ranking APIs, enabling them to connect with other tools and platforms to enhance their functionality and provide a more comprehensive suite of SEO solutions. By integrating with Google Analytics and Search Console, ranking APIs unlock a wealth of data and insights that empower businesses to optimize their websites effectively.

The integration with Google Analytics allows ranking APIs to access valuable website traffic data, such as user behavior, bounce rates, and conversion rates. This data can be combined with ranking data to provide a holistic view of website performance and identify areas for improvement. For instance, if a ranking API reveals that a particular page is ranking well but has a high bounce rate, it may indicate the need to optimize the page's content or user experience to enhance engagement and reduce bounce.

Furthermore, integration with Search Console enables ranking APIs to access data on organic search performance, including search queries, click-through rates, and impressions. This data provides insights into how users are finding and interacting with a website, helping businesses refine their keyword strategies and improve their visibility in search results. By leveraging the combined data from Google Analytics and Search Console, ranking APIs empower businesses to make data-driven decisions that drive tangible SEO improvements.
